Job Purpose / Overview

Are you an experienced Design Manager with a passion for large-scale civil engineering projects? Rullion is proud to be working on behalf of Sizewell C, one of the UK's most significant nuclear power projects. Join our team and be a key player in shaping the future of clean energy in the UK. Sizewell C is now in its critical design and construction phases, and we're looking for a Design Manager to lead technical design aspects within the Civil Works Programme.

Principal Accountabilities

As a Design Manager, you will:

  • Lead the design process for complex civil engineering projects, ensuring the integration of constructability and design requirements.
  • Manage the technical aspects of the end-to-end design process, collaborating with internal and external stakeholders, including Responsible Designers, Nuclear Services, and supply chain partners.
  • Oversee technical assurance, including coordination of 3D environment deliverables and ensuring compliance with UK design standards.
  • Facilitate the management of technical risks, ensuring risks are communicated and mitigated efficiently.
  • Lead technical reviews and approvals as part of the project's governance process, working with stakeholders to ensure all designs meet quality, budget, and schedule demands.
  • Oversee compliance with CDM regulations, ensuring designers fulfill their responsibilities.
  • Provide technical leadership to your team of Project Engineers, ensuring project outcomes align with both SZC and stakeholder objectives.

Knowledge, Skills, Qualifications & Experience

Essential:

  • A degree in Civil or Structural Engineering or equivalent.
  • Chartered Engineer status (MICE or MIStructE) or working towards chartership.
  • Extensive experience in managing multidisciplinary design phases for large-scale civil engineering projects.
  • Strong background in heavy civil engineering structures (reinforced concrete, structural steel) or ground engineering (earthworks, drainage, foundations).
  • Practical knowledge of UK design standards (e.g., British Standards) and construction practices.
  • Proven ability to lead technically complex teams and manage stakeholder relationships.
  • Strong communication skills, capable of engaging at all levels-from project teams to stakeholders.

Desirable:

  • Experience in nuclear-related projects, particularly in the design and construction of safety-critical systems and structures.
  • A higher degree (MSc, MEng, or PhD) in Ground Engineering/Geotechnics or similar.
  • Previous experience working on major projects such as Hinkley Point C.
